Study of Erbitux™ (Cetuximab) in Pediatric Patients With Refractory Solid Tumors

The purpose of this clinical research study is to establish the maximum tolerated dose and recommended Phase II dose of Erbitux™ in combination with Irinotecan in pediatric and adolescent patients with refractory solid tumors.

Inclusion criteria

  • Histologically or cytologically confirmed diagnosis of a solid tumor which has progressed on, or following standard therapy, or for which no standard effective therapy is known.
  • Children age 1-18 years.

Exclusion criteria

  • Presence of active infection.
  • Requirement to receive concurrent chemotherapy immunotherapy, radiotherapy, or any other investigational drug while on study.
  • Inadequate bone marrow, hepatic, or renal function.

Treatment and study plan

Cetuximab + Irinotecan

Drug

Intravenous (IV) cetuximab 75 - 250 mg/m2 depending on dose escalation for MTD, weekly; irinotecan was administered at a dose of 16 or 20 mg/m2 or per dose escalation, administered x5 days x2 weeks, separated by 2 days off, every 21 days.

Primary outcomes

  1. Maximum Tolerated Dose (MTD) and Recommended Phase 2 Dose (RPIID) of Cetuximab in Combination With Irinotecan

    Time frame: Continuous assessment of safety throughout the entire study period and determination of doe-limiting toxicities during and at the end of Cycle 1.

    MTD of cetuximab intravenous (IV) weekly + irinotecan IV x5 days x2 weeks (in a 3-week cycle) and RPIID of cetuximab IV weekly, as measured by dose-limiting toxicities (see outcome measure 2)

Secondary outcomes

  1. Number of Participants With a Dose-Limiting Toxicity

    Time frame: Prior to each 21-day cycle until dose-limiting toxicities

    Dose-limiting toxicities (DLTs)=serious drug side effects preventing further dose escalation. If 1 of the first 3 subjects developed a DLT during cycle 1 up to 3 additional subjects were enrolled at that dose level. The maximum dose level at which DLTs occurred in fewer than 2 out of 3 to 6 subjects was defined as the Maximum Tolerated Dose (MTD).

  7. Tumor Response

    Time frame: Every other 21-day cycle

    Non-central nervous system (CNS) tumors evaluated using Response Evaluation Criteria In Solid Tumors (RECIST), criteria to define when cancer patients improve ("respond"), stay the same ("stable"), or worsen ("progression"). CNS tumors evaluated based on measurements by investigator, dependence on corticosteroids, and neurologic exam.

  8. Human Anti-cetuximab Antibody (HACA) Response

    Time frame: Blood was drawn immediately prior to cetuximab infusions, on a 21-day cycle

    In order to be considered positive for anti-cetuximab a sample had to: 1) be evaluable (i.e., have a pre and at least one post-treatment timepoint), 2) have an anti-cetuximab value > 7 ng/mL and 3) have a post-treatment sample at least twice the pre-treatment level.
